As we discussed above, if a sebaceous cyst is not removed in its entirety, it is probable that it will simply grow back. When this happens, the shell of the cyst is usually thicker and stronger than it was before, making it more difficult to remove later on. Consequently, popping a sebaceous cyst at home may lead to the formation of an even tougher lump.

Skin condition — Acne in particular is known to cause these types of cysts. Gardner’s syndrome leads to epidermoid cysts as well as other growths. Basal cell nevus syndrome, which results in cancer just after puberty, can also cause these types of cysts.
